What To Consider Before Becoming a Commercial Airline Pilot

Becoming a commercial airline pilot is a dream for many people, but it’s not a decision to take lightly. It’s a career that demands commitment, discipline, and a true passion for flying. Here’s what to consider to ensure you make a thoughtful, informed, and correct career decision.

The Educational Requirements

The first step toward becoming a commercial airline pilot is earning the necessary certifications, and this takes time! Most aspiring pilots start by obtaining a private pilot’s license (PPL) before moving on to a commercial pilot’s license (CPL).

These certifications require extensive training, which includes flight hours, written exams, and hands-on assessments. You’ll have to succeed in a multi-engine training course and other intensive, niche classes.

Moreover, while a college degree isn’t always required, most major airlines prefer candidates with a bachelor’s degree in fields like aviation or aeronautical science. Additionally, you’ll need to pass rigorous medical examinations to ensure you’re physically capable of handling the demands of flying.

The Career Prospects

The aviation industry offers exciting opportunities, but it’s important to understand the realities of the job market. Airlines worldwide continue to experience pilot shortages, which creates strong demand for new pilots. However, breaking into the industry can be competitive, especially with major airlines. Many pilots begin their careers flying small regional planes or working as flight instructors to build the experience required for larger roles. The good news is that once you gain enough hours and experience, the potential for advancing your career is significant.

The Salary Expectations

One of the most frequently asked questions about starting any career is how much the salary is. Well, for pilots, it’s high. Though you can naturally expect to make more working for major airlines than you can for regional ones, you’ll likely be well-to-do as a pilot. The average salary is a little over 100k, and it can reach nearly half a million for experienced pilots at major airlines. That said, expect to make below six figures in your first position.

The Soft Skills Involved

Flying a plane isn’t just about mastering the technical aspects. Successful commercial airline pilots exhibit strong communication, problem-solving, and decision-making skills. Pilots must collaborate expertly with their co-pilots, air traffic controllers, and cabin crew to ensure a safe and smooth flight.

Additionally, staying calm under pressure is nonnegotiable in this role. Pilots handle everything from unexpected weather changes to technical malfunctions, so quick thinking and a level head are essential.

The most important things to consider before becoming a commercial airline pilot are the educational requirements, career prospects, salary expectations, and essential soft skills. If you think you’re a fit, then it’s a rewarding path to pursue.
